    Understanding gang sheets
    • A gang sheet is a single printable layout that houses several designs.
    • For bulk orders, you can print many instances of different designs in one go, reducing setup time, ink per unit, and improving consistency across items.
    • Effective gang sheets require careful planning of layout, sizing, and alignment.
    • The DTF Gangsheet Builder helps create a precise grid, map color separations, and ensure proper margins, bleed, and orientation.

    Step-by-step guide to creating optimal gang sheets for bulk orders
    1. Step 1: Gather designs and assets: high-resolution, outlined, color-managed artwork; ensure color references align with DTF workflow; create master copies with correct bleed and safe areas.
    2. Step 2: Define layout grid and sheet size: consider printer belt width, heat-press footprint, and max printable area; decide whether to batch on one or split across sheets; the tool can auto-suggest grid configurations.
    3. Step 3: Place designs with margins and bleed: maintain consistent margins, align designs by center or edge, and use snap-to-grid to stay within safe areas.
    4. Step 4: Color management and color separations: verify color palettes match garment colors; ensure production-ready exports with accurate ink counts and separations; use colormap planning and separation previews.
    5. Step 5: Map sizes and garment placements: accommodate multiple sizes (e.g., S, M, L, XL); keep placement consistent across sizes for automated alignment.
    6. Step 6: Review, export, and prepare for production: run verification, ensure designs fit within cells, apply bleed, and export in required formats; name sheets clearly and maintain an audit trail.
    Best practices to maximize efficiency and minimize waste
    • Standardize sheet sizes and grid patterns to create reusable templates.
    • Use consistent margins and bleed rules across all designs.
    • Pre-check color counts and ink usage per sheet; run small pilot tests as needed.
    • Organize designs by print priority and optimize board-space usage.
    • Label and version-control gang sheets to prevent mix-ups in bulk runs.
    • Run a pilot batch for critical designs to validate fit, color fidelity, and alignment.
